How to read a Chop Checker result

A small operating manual for the demo: paste an idea, read the verdict, inspect the receipts, and decide whether to build, niche, research, or kill it.

1. Paste the idea

Use a rough product pitch, landing-page copy, target customer, or workflow description. Messy input is fine as long as it says what gets built and who it helps.

2. Read the verdict first

Chop Checker returns Not Chopped, Kinda Chopped, or Chopped. The Chop Score runs from 0 to 100. Lower is better because it means less saturation pressure.

3. Check the receipts

The receipt cards are comparable Product Hunt launches. They are there to show why the verdict was called, not to turn the app into an analytics dashboard.

4. Use the wedge

The wedge is the practical next move: build the narrow version, niche it down, research more, or kill the current premise.
